Импорт экранов Greenshot в Powerpoint — как импортировать их в измененный макет слайда?

Импорт экранов Greenshot в Powerpoint — как импортировать их в измененный макет слайда?

Я обращаюсь за помощью по поводу макета слайда PowerPoint при вставке снимков экрана из Greenshot. (насколько я смог найти, в настройках Greenshot нет доступных настроек)

Мне нужно изменить параметры макета слайда, который создается автоматически в процессе импорта из Greenshot в PowerPoint. PowerPoint, как я полагаю, должен использовать LayoutPictureWithCaption (я не нашел никакой помощи, поэтому искал в коде на GitHub, хотя я не программист и не кодер, это дикие догадки)

Код вhttps://gist.github.com/ndxbn/817a7ac206f53c26dc23a008853b6436состояния

; Для Powerpoint: макет слайда, изменение этого значения на неправильное приведет к возврату к ppLayoutBlank!! PowerpointSlideLayout=ppLayoutPictureWithCaption

Следовательно, если я попытаюсь изменить макет слайда, на который вставлен входящий снимок экрана,

-> Я пытаюсь изменить LayoutPictureWithCaption в представлении SlideMaster в PowerPoint.

Однако это, похоже, не работает. Каждый раз, когда я меняю его на желаемый макет, сохраняю и пробую Greenshot, он все равно возвращается в исходный формат макета... более того, после просмотра в SlideMaster - вновь созданный макет присутствует... с именем вдоль строки:

-> 1_LayoutPictureWithCaption ... идентичен исходному макету (тому, который я пытался изменить. Макет LayoutPictureWithCaption все еще присутствует и изменен по моему желанию, просто так получилось, что появился новый макет с похожим именем, который теперь управляет импортом. Его удаление или изменение не помогает)

На самом деле, если я нажимаю «Новый слайд», он создает слайд в соответствии с моими изменениями в SlideMaster, это всего лишь процесс импорта через Greenshot, который начинает повторять исходный макет.

Импортирован ли макет LayoutPictureWithCaption из Greenshot или повлиял на него?

Как успешно изменить макет слайда с помощью скриншотов из Greenshot?

(по сути, слишком много места тратится на подпись и текст... и для любой быстрой работы очень много времени уходит на изменение параметров каждого сделанного снимка экрана, чтобы увеличить его и позиционировать вручную)

Рабочий процесс использования Greenshot в Powerpoint в теории изумителен, но скриншоты слишком маленькие. }они помещаются в заранее подготовленное окно для изображений / что также удобно ... но это только небольшая часть слайда ... я просто изменил параметры макета так, чтобы изображение (т.е. снимок экрана) было более доминирующим и более центральным на слайде ... однако я не могу заставить Greenshot импортировать через него)

решение1

Вам нужно будет щелкнуть правой кнопкой мыши по About Greenshot. Когда загрузится экран About, нажмите "I" на клавиатуре. Откроется файл Greenshot.ini. Используйте ЭТУ ВЕРСИЮ файла, а не ту, к которой вы можете перейти через File Explorer. Оставьте этот файл открытым и выйдите из Greenshot. После закрытия Greenshot прокрутите файл Greenshot.ini вниз до раздела Powerpoint. Закомментируйте строку "PowerpointSlideLayout=ppLayoutPictureWithCaption", добавив точку с запятой в начале. Под этой строкой добавьте PowerpointSlideLayout=ppLayoutBlank Сохраните файл и закройте его. Снова откройте Greenshot и сделайте новый снимок экрана, отправив его в PowerPoint. Надеюсь, это сработает для вас. Я успешно внес изменения сегодня утром после бесконечных поисков ответа вчера.

решение2

Вы можете найти все ключевые слова для макетов PowerPoint на этой странице.

https://docs.microsoft.com/en-us/office/vba/api/powerpoint.ppslidelayout

Выйдите из Greenshot, затем в файле greenshot.ini (он находится в каталоге appdata/roaming/greenshot) измените конфигурацию PowerpointSlideLayout на макет, который вы видите на веб-странице выше. Закомментируйте исходную конфигурацию точкой с запятой и добавьте новую под этой строкой, как показано ниже.

;PowerpointSlideLayout=ppLayoutPictureWithCaption

PowerpointSlideLayout=ppLayoutTextAndObject

Я выбрал ppLayoutTextAndObject, и заголовок и скриншот подошли лучше.

Связанный контент